What Is E&O Insurance For Small Business Owners?

E&O insurance, also known as errors & omissions insurance, is a type of insurance policy that provides protection for small business owners against claims of negligence and errors in professional services. It is a form of professional liability insurance that provides coverage for claims of negligence, mismanagement, and other errors that may arise from professional services. E&O insurance can be an important tool for small business owners to protect their business from potential claims of negligence, mismanagement, and other errors.

What Does E&O Insurance Cover?

E&O insurance typically covers claims of professional negligence, mismanagement, and other errors in providing professional services. These services may include advice, consultation, design, and other professional services. E&O insurance may also provide coverage for errors in advertising, copyright infringement, and other errors related to the provision of professional services.

How Much Does E&O Insurance Cost?

The cost of E&O insurance for small business owners can vary significantly depending on the type of business, the amount of coverage needed, and the risk factors associated with the business. Generally, the cost of E&O insurance is based on the type of service provided, the size of the business, and the potential risks associated with the business. The cost of E&O insurance can range from a few hundred dollars per year to several thousand dollars per year.

How Can Small Business Owners Get E&O Insurance?

Small business owners can get E&O insurance from a variety of sources, including insurance companies, brokers, and online providers. When shopping for E&O insurance, small business owners should compare different policies and coverage levels to ensure that they are getting the best coverage for their needs. Small business owners should also make sure to read the policy carefully to understand the types of claims covered and the limits of coverage.
